JDBC(Java Database Connectivity)是Java编程语言中用来规范客户端程序和数据库间连接和交互的一种标准规范。
在JDBC操作MySQL数据时,经常需要使用MySQL语句进行操作。其中在MySQL语句中使用单引号或双引号包裹字符串是非常常见的做法。
在使用JDBC操作MySQL时,需要结合Java语言来一起使用。Java语言中使用双引号定义字符串,MySQL语句中使用单引号定义字符串。这就需要注意单双引号的使用。
// 示例代码String sql = "INSERT INTO user(name, age) VALUES('张三', 20)";// 在MySQL中,字符串必须使用单引号包裹
在MySQL语句中,单引号和双引号的作用是相同的。但是在Java语言中,单引号和双引号的作用是不同的。
双引号可以定义字符串的字面值,而单引号通常用于表示char类型的字面值。因此在JDBC操作MySQL时,需要注意使用单引号和双引号的区别。
总之,JDBC操作MySQL时,需要注意单双引号的使用。在MySQL语句中,字符串必须使用单引号包裹。在Java语言中,双引号可以定义字符串的字面值,而单引号通常用于表示char类型的字面值。